15 killed in rebel attacks in Thailand’s south

– At least fifteen people were killed in attacks by rebels in Thailand’s violence-wracked south, an army spokesman said on Wednesday.

“Late Tuesday militants struck two checkpoints in Yala province manned by civil defence volunteers, opening fire on them as a group of villagers stopped to talk”, southern army spokesman Pramote Prom-in told AFP.

“Twelve were killed at the scene, two more died at the hospital, and one died this morning,” said Pramote, adding that attackers took M-16 rifles and shotguns from the checkpoints.

The areas surrounding the checkpoints have been closed off and are currently under forensic investigation.
